While working on “The Alabama Solution,” directors and producers Andrew Jarecki and Charlotte Kaufman began their research by observing inmates in Alabama’s prison system. “We miraculously got access to an Alabama state prison, which never happens. They don’t let journalists in and they’re very strict about it,” revealed Jarecki. “We found ourselves there with the ability to shoot what was essentially a religious meeting in the courtyard. When we were there we were told, ‘Don’t talk to the men. They’re very dangerous. Don’t do this.
